Operating Activities
Activities that relate to the core operations of a company, including production, sales, and delivery of the company's products and services.
Investing Activities
Financial transactions related to acquiring or disposing of long-term assets and investments, often reflected in the cash flow statement.
Financing Activities
Transactions and events where a company raises funds to support its operations or expansions, typically involving debt or equity.
Effective-Interest Method
An accounting technique used to allocate the interest expense or income of a bond over its life based on the bond's yield when it was issued.
